In a significant shift within the landscape of sports broadcasting, the Tampa Bay Rays have officially concluded their television partnership with FanDuel, a move amid challenges facing the online sports betting platform. This decision comes as Major League Baseball (MLB) steps in to take control of the team’s broadcasts, signaling a new chapter in how fans will access Rays content. As the league prepares to produce and distribute these broadcasts directly, the implications for both the team and its fanbase are vast, raising questions about the future of sports media and gambling partnerships in a rapidly evolving industry.
